Output 01697a3eb081c86b2d11e52ac725905c350225a699b43cce6f5359d8716150c2:0

value
24633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ae12de1470813d0995c6f826576da466cb0dd918 OP_EQUAL
address
3HZS6rnDfoFPKhe7T1Y3cGtikeTFz6aMPT
transaction
01697a3eb081c86b2d11e52ac725905c350225a699b43cce6f5359d8716150c2
confirmations
216525
spent
true